[英]How to get list of registered views in prism with MEF
还是已注册零件清单?
试过了
[Import]
CompositionContainer container;
但是失败了
确保您的引导程序正在导出CompositionContainer。
从Prism的ModularityWithMef示例开始,我将以下内容添加到QuickStartBootstrapper : MefBootstrapper
protected override void ConfigureContainer()
{
base.ConfigureContainer();
this.Container.ComposeExportedValue<CompositionContainer>(this.Container);
}
然后,我可以从其他模块访问CompositionContainer。
也可以尝试使用[Import(AllowDefault = true, AllowRecomposition = true)]
摆脱依赖关系。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.